Just to mention before it's too late, you shouldn't be in too much trouble to add 4 more supports and have 8 in overall.
Any time I tried to make a primary held only by 4 plastic supports I couldn't prevent turns from shorting. It may have worked if pipe was new and nicely formed, but still.

Hi All, Well specs should be as follows:
secondary 6x 30" 0.2mm i think but will have to check that as going by memory Bridge will be a half bridge of Siemens 200A 1200V IGBT bricks (Cheers Chris!!!!) 4400uF storage 300nF MMC Drive will be Steve Wards current limit driver A different toroid design that should be easy to make.
